Avnet Silica and Microchip are pleased to invite you to the first European training sessions for the SAMA5D2 System-on-Module.
You will learn the easiest way to design an MPU system through presentations and hands-on exercises. With the proven Cortex A5 architecture packaged with up to 1Gb DDR2 memory, the System–In-Package and System-on-Module approach will drastically simplify the development cycle, reduce the system cost and extend classic firmware developer options from BareMetal to FreeRTOS up to the wide Linux open-source eco-system.
Peripherals like Ethernet, USB, LCD controller, CAN, address the growing need for smarter computing and become critical to the development of the Internet of Things (IoT).
During the hands-on labs, attendees will get the chance to test these essential capabilities together with enablers like QT graphic interface, Eclipse IDE support, seamless connectivity and Linux eco-system. This will help you to reduce the time-to-market for your next product development. Ideal applications include HMI control panels, Point-of-Sales terminals, industrial gateways, home and building automation, industrial computing, and wearables.
During the training you will practice on SAMA5D27-SOM1-EK1 Evaluation Kit. Participants need to bring their own laptop equipped with Windows 64 bit (or VirtualBox capable 64 bits OS), 20GB free hard disk space, Core i3 processor (min) or equivalent, and Wired Ethernet connection.

Agenda
- 09:00 Introduction
Microchip MPU products, SOM, SIP, Roadmap, Linux strategy - 11:00 Break
- 11:30 Hands-on 1: Experiment SOM-EK running Linux
- Flash SD image, linux commands, IOs interaction, networking
- 13:00 Lunch
- 14:00 Hands-on 2 (continue)
- Analyze, build & modify device tree to support a new device
- LED, PWM, Inputs, SPI interface
- 15:30 Hands-on 5: Application Development using Eclipse
- Cross compilation Eclipse setup
- 16:00 Break
- 16:30 Hands-on 5 (continue)
- Debugging an application on target board with Eclipse
- 17:00 Trainer live QT hands-on
- QT setup, application creation and deployment on target board
- 17:30 End
